Małe wydawnictwo: biznes dla szaleńców?
In "Kultura na weekend," we discuss the state of the book market from the perspective of small publishers. Justyna Sobolewska's guests are Ewa Wieleżyńska, owner and editor-in-chief of Filtry Publishing House, and Krzysztof Cieślik, editor-in-chief of ArtRage Publishing House.
